About 3-ethyl-N-[2-[4-[(4-ethylcyclohexyl)carbamoylsulfamoyl]phenyl]ethyl]-4-methyl-2,5-dihydropyrrole-1-carboxamide

3-ethyl-N-[2-[4-[(4-ethylcyclohexyl)carbamoylsulfamoyl]phenyl]ethyl]-4-methyl-2,5-dihydropyrrole-1-carboxamide (PubChem CID 102056034) has the molecular formula C25H38N4O4S and a molecular weight of 490.67 g/mol. Its IUPAC name is 3-ethyl-N-[2-[4-[(4-ethylcyclohexyl)carbamoylsulfamoyl]phenyl]ethyl]-4-methyl-2,5-dihydropyrrole-1-carboxamide.
